View PricingYouth and Tobacco Use
Tobacco use among youth is a significant public health concern globally. Adolescence is a critical period for tobacco experimentation and initiation, and early tobacco use increases the risk of lifelong addiction and various health problems. Understanding the patterns, consequences, and factors associated with youth tobacco use is essential for developing effective prevention strategies.
Patterns of Youth Tobacco Use
According to the World Health Organization (WHO), around 8% of youth aged 13-15 are current tobacco users. Tobacco use among youth varies across countries and within different demographic groups. Boys tend to have higher prevalence rates than girls in many regions. There is also a higher prevalence of tobacco use among youth in low- and middle-income countries compared to high-income countries.
The most common form of tobacco used by youth is cigarettes, but other forms such as smokeless tobacco, cigars, and electronic cigarettes have also gained popularity in recent years. Electronic cigarettes, in particular, have become a major concern due to their attractively flavored products and aggressive marketing campaigns targeting young people.
Consequences of Youth Tobacco Use
The consequences of youth tobacco use are wide-ranging and severe. Most importantly, tobacco use is a leading cause of preventable death and disease worldwide. It is responsible for numerous chronic diseases, including cancers, cardiovascular diseases, and respiratory disorders. Many of these health problems manifest in adulthood, highlighting the long-term impact of youth tobacco use.
In addition to the physical health consequences, youth tobacco use also has adverse effects on mental health and social well-being. It is associated with higher rates of anxiety, depression, and other psychiatric disorders. Tobacco use often leads to academic and behavioral problems, such as lower school performance, increased school dropout rates, and involvement in risky behaviors like substance abuse and delinquency.
Factors Influencing Youth Tobacco Use
There are diverse factors that contribute to youth tobacco use. Socioeconomic status, peer influence, family environment, and individual characteristics all play a role. Low socioeconomic status is associated with higher rates of tobacco use, as tobacco products are often more affordable and accessible to disadvantaged youth.
Peer influence is a significant factor in initiating tobacco use among youth. Adolescents are vulnerable to social pressures, and being surrounded by peers who use tobacco increases the likelihood of experimentation. Family environment also plays a crucial role, with parental smoking and family attitudes towards tobacco influencing youth behavior.
Additionally, individual factors such as a genetic predisposition to addiction, sensation-seeking personality traits, and mental health conditions can contribute to youth tobacco use. Advertising and marketing strategies employed by tobacco companies further exacerbate the problem, glamorizing smoking and enticing young people to try tobacco products.
Prevention and Control Measures
To address the issue of youth tobacco use, comprehensive tobacco control measures are necessary. These measures include policies, regulations, and interventions that target both the supply and demand of tobacco products.
Some effective prevention strategies include increasing tobacco taxes, implementing age restrictions for purchasing tobacco products, enforcing bans on tobacco advertising and promotion, and implementing graphic warning labels on packaging. School-based programs that provide education about the risks of tobacco use, resistance skills, and cessation support have also shown effectiveness.
Furthermore, strong implementation of the WHO Framework Convention on Tobacco Control (FCTC) is crucial. This international treaty provides guidelines and recommendations for reducing tobacco use and exposure, particularly among young people.
In conclusion, youth tobacco use is a significant threat to public health. Understanding the patterns, consequences, and underlying factors associated with youth tobacco use is vital for designing effective prevention and control measures. Through a comprehensive approach that addresses social, environmental, and individual factors, we can work towards reducing the prevalence of youth tobacco use and its devastating health consequences.
